Progressive Disclosure and Controlled Complexity
A strong Games page also needs to manage complexity carefully. If everything is shown at once, the page becomes heavy and difficult to process. If too little is shown, it feels empty or unhelpful. The right solution is progressive disclosure. Users first see the essential categories and only then move deeper into mechanics, providers, features, or reward conditions.
This is one reason why the Games page should lead with category clarity instead of technical detail. The user should first understand what kind of experience is available. Only after that should the system reveal more specific layers such as volatility, table rules, or event based incentives.
This keeps the page active without making it exhausting. It also supports both casual and advanced users at the same time.

Why is a game not loading properly?
If a game does not load, the issue may be caused by an unstable internet connection, an outdated APK version, temporary platform maintenance, or a short-term provider problem. Refreshing the session, reopening the app, or updating the platform often helps resolve the issue.
